What is Omineca Mining and Metals Market Cap?

Market cap is the total market value to buy the whole company. It is equal to the share price times the number of Shares Outstanding (EOP). Omineca Mining and Metals's share price for the quarter that ended in Sep. 2024 was $0.04863. Omineca Mining and Metals's Shares Outstanding (EOP) for the quarter that ended in Sep. 2024 was 193.26 Mil. Therefore, Omineca Mining and Metals's market cap for the quarter that ended in Sep. 2024 was $9.40 Mil.

Omineca Mining and Metals's quarterly market cap declined from Mar. 2024 ($11.89 Mil) to Jun. 2024 ($11.57 Mil) and declined from Jun. 2024 ($11.57 Mil) to Sep. 2024 ($9.40 Mil).

Omineca Mining and Metals's annual market cap declined from Dec. 2021 ($22.17 Mil) to Dec. 2022 ($10.87 Mil) and declined from Dec. 2022 ($10.87 Mil) to Dec. 2023 ($7.99 Mil).

Enterprise Value is the theoretical takeover price. It is more comprehensive than market capitalization (market cap), which only includes common equity. Enterprise Value is calculated as the market cap plus debt and minority interest and preferred shares, minus total cash and cash equivalents. Omineca Mining and Metals's Enterprise Value for Today is $14.00 Mil.

Omineca Mining and Metals Market Cap Calculation

Market cap is the short version of market capitalization. It is the total market value to buy the whole company. It is equal to the share price times the number of shares outstanding.

Omineca Mining and Metals's Market Cap for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

Market Cap (A: Dec. 2023 )=Share Price (A: Dec. 2023 )*Shares Outstanding (EOP) (A: Dec. 2023 )
=$0.041829*191.061
=$7.99

Omineca Mining and Metals's Market Cap for the quarter that ended in Sep. 2024 is calculated as

Market Cap (Q: Sep. 2024 )=Share Price (Q: Sep. 2024 )*Shares Outstanding (EOP) (Q: Sep. 2024 )
=$0.04863*193.261
=$9.40

Omineca Mining and Metals  (OTCPK:OMMSF) Market Cap Explanation

Market cap is not the real price you pay for a company. If you buy the company and become its owner, you become the owner of the cash the company has, and you also assume the company’s debt. The real price you pay is the Enterprise Value.

Warren Buffett uses the ratio of total market cap of all public traded companies over GDP to measure if the market is expensive. As of April 2012, the US total market cap is about $14.7 trillion, while the US GDP is about $15 trillion. The market was modestly overvalued.

Omineca Mining and Metals Business Description

Omineca Mining and Metals Ltd is a junior resource company. Principally, it is engaged in the acquisition, exploration, and development of mineral properties. Its exploration and evaluation properties are classified into two geographical locations, namely British Columbia and the Yukon. The company's properties include the Fraser Canyon, Mouse Mountain, Wingdam, and others.
